Health Benefits for Breastfeeding Moms
  • Reduced risk of breast and ovarian cancers
  • Reduced risk of anemia
  • Protection against osteoporosis and hip fracture later in life
  • Helps return mothers body to pre-pregnancy state faster
Health Benefits to Breastfed Babies
  • Human milk provides babies with the most complete and optimal mix of nutrients & antibodies
  • Breast milk has a varying composition which keeps pace with the infant’s growth & changing nutritional needs
  • Reduced risk of diabetes
  • Protection against ear infections, respiratory illness, & meningitis
  • Reduced risk of SIDS (Sudden Infant Death Syndrome)
  • Reduced incidence and severity of allergic diseases
  • Breastfeeding plays an important role in the emotional development of babies
  • Babies develop higher IQ’s
  • Breastfeeding lessens the risk of heart disease later in life

Experts agree that breastfeeding your baby has increased health benefits for both mother and baby. We support breastfeeding in a variety of ways and our Certified Lactation Counselors are here to help you with personalized care.

Lactation Specialists Help With:

  • Breastfeeding/chestfeeding problems
  • Latch-on difficulty
  • Sore/damaged nipples
  • Breast engorgement
  • Slow infant weight gain
  • No infant weight gain
  • Milk supply concerns
  • Baby fussiness related to feedings
  • Plugged ducts/mastitis
  • Milk storage information
  • Returning to work while breastfeeding
  • Milk expression information
  • Weaning advice
